Warning Signs You Need Insulation Water Damage Restoration

Don’t ignore these warning signs – they can lead to bigger problems and costly repairs down the line. Catching them early can save you thousands of dollars and prevent further damage to your home.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ors in your home can be a sign of moisture buildup and insulation water damage. If you can’t explain the source of the smell, it’s time to call our team.

Dampness on Walls or Ceilings

Water stains, warping, or discoloration on walls or ceilings can show insulation water damage. Don’t wait – schedule an assessment today.

Unexplained Increase in Energy Bills

Higher energy bills can be a sign that your insulation is compromised, allowing heat to escape and cold air to seep in. Call us to schedule an inspection and repair.

Visible Signs of Water Damage

Water spots, warping, or buckling on walls, ceilings, or floors can show insulation water damage. Don’t delay – call our team to assess and repair the damage.

Health Concerns Due to Mold or Mildew

Mold or mildew growth in your home can pose serious health risks, especially for vulnerable individuals like the elderly, young children, and those with compromised immune systems. If you suspect mold or mildew, call us immediately.

Structural Damage or Sagging Ceilings

Water damage can cause structural issues, like sagging ceilings or walls, which can compromise the integrity of your home. Don’t wait – schedule an assessment and repair today.

Insulation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Minor water damage in a small area Yes No You can likely handle it yourself with basic cleaning supplies.
Visible signs of mold or mildew growth No Yes Professionals will have the equipment and expertise to safely remove mold and mildew.
Structural damage or sagging ceilings No Yes Don’t risk further damage or injury – call a professional to assess and repair the issue.
Large areas of insulation water damage No Yes Professionals will have the equipment and expertise to efficiently and effectively restore your insulation.
Hidden water damage behind walls or ceilings No Yes Professionals will have the specialized equipment to detect and repair hidden water damage.
Water damage in a sensitive area, like a child’s bedroom No Yes Don’t risk exposure to mold or mildew – call a professional to assess and repair the issue.

Insulation Water Damage Restoration Cost In Southlake, TX

The cost of insulation water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Southlake, TX. These are estimates, not guarantees. Call us today to schedule an on-site assessment and get a free, personalized estimate.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Insulation removal and replacement $500-$2,500 The size of the affected area and the type of insulation used.
Drying and dehumidification $200-$1,500 The amount of equipment needed and the duration of the drying process.
Cleaning and sanitizing $100-$1,000 The extent of the contamination and the type of cleaning solutions used.
Final inspection and report $50-$500 The complexity of the inspection and the level of detail in the report.
More services (e.g., mold remediation, structural repairs) $500-$5,000 The scope and complexity of the more services required.

Common Questions About Insulation Water Damage Restoration

Q: What causes insulation water damage in my home?

A: Insulation water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including burst pipes, roof leaks, flooding, and condensation. If you’re unsure of the cause, our team will help you identify the source and develop a plan to prevent future issues.

Q: How long does insulation water damage restoration take?

A: The duration of the restoration process depends on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the equipment used. On average, it can take anywhere from 3-5 days to complete the restoration, but it’s not uncommon for it to take longer in more complex cases.

Q: Is my home at risk for mold or mildew growth after insulation water damage?

A: Yes, your home is at risk for mold or mildew growth if the insulation water damage is not properly addressed. Our team will use specialized equipment to remove excess moisture and prevent further growth.

Q: Do I need to replace all of my insulation after water damage?

A: In most cases, no – our team will assess the damage and find out which areas need replacement. But, if the damage is extensive or the insulation is old or compromised, it may be necessary to replace it entirely.
